🎉 Course Title: Learn How to Write a Fiction Novel in 5 Weeks!


Course Part 2: Diving Deeper into the World of Writing

Welcome to "Learn how to write a fiction novel in 5 weeks"! 📚✨

Are you passionate about writing and eager to embark on the journey of crafting your own novel? This course is designed to help you bring your creative ideas to life and guide you through the process of writing a compelling fiction novel in just five weeks. Throughout this course, you will learn invaluable techniques and methodologies that will enable you to streamline your writing process and maintain a focused approach.

What You'll Cover:

  • The 27-Chapter Novel Outline: Discover the revolutionary method to write your novel in 4 weeks by breaking down the process into 27 manageable chapters.
  • Novel Preparation: Learn effective methods for outlining, character development, and plot structure.
  • Manuscript Formatting: Understand the importance of proper formatting to align with industry standards.
  • Editing & Revising: Master the art of editing your manuscript to refine your prose and captivate your readers.
  • Bonus Resources: Access recommended reading lists, writing exercises, and valuable writing tips for continuous inspiration and improvement.

Week 1: Getting Started

  • Introduction to novel writing
  • Understanding the structure of a novel
  • Setting writing goals and establishing good habits

Week 2: Character Development & World-Building

  • Crafting memorable characters
  • Building immersive worlds
  • Incorporating character arcs and motivation

Week 3: Plot Structure & Conflict

  • Mastering the three-act structure
  • Creating compelling conflicts and resolutions
  • Pacing your story for suspense and engagement

Week 4: The Middle of the Book & Writing the Middle Chapters

  • Techniques to keep readers interested in the middle chapters
  • Deepening character development and world-building
  • Adding subplots and rich details

Week 5: Resolution, Endings, & Next Steps

  • Crafting a satisfying resolution
  • Polishing your final draft
  • Preparing your manuscript for submission or self-publishing
